    Giotrif

    Protein Kinase Inhibitor. Afatinib (as dimaleate) 20, 30, 40, 50 mg.
    F.C TABS: 7, 14, 28 × 20 mg, 30 mg, 40
    mg, 50 mg.
    40 mg 1 x dly., 3 hrs. before meal and at
    least 1 h. after. May incr. up to 50 mg 1 x
    dly after 3 wks. without serious adverse
    events. Tmt. should be cont. until dis.
    progres. or until no longer tolerat. By
    the pt. see lit.
    As monother. for the tmt. of: EGFR TKInaïve
    adult pts. with local. advanc. or
    metastat. NSCLC with activat. EGFR
    mutation(s); Local. advance. or metast.
    NSCLC of squamous histology progress. on
    or after platin. -based chemother.
    C/I: Hypersens., pregnancy, lact.
